Anime Expo 2015: Crunchyroll To Simulcast Ange Vierge, Fate/kaleid liner Prisma Illya 3rei!!


The most unlikely of magical girls is back for one more round!

Earlier today, Crunchyroll announced that they will stream Ange Vierge and Fate/kaleid liner Prisma Illya 3rei!! as part of their summer simulcast lineup. In addition, Crunchyroll representative Dallas Middaugh clarified on their strategic partnership with Kadokawa. Middaugh stated that Crunchyroll will stream every show [from Kadokawa] through the end of the year – that’s our deal with Kadokawa.”

Middaugh broke the news at Kadokawa’s Anime Expo panel today.

Fate/kaleid liner Prisma Illya 3rei!! will hit Crunchyroll’s platform on July 6, at 8:30AM Pacific (11:30AM Eastern) for all subscribers outside of Asia. Ange Vierge will debut on Crunchyroll on July 9 at 11:30AM Pacific (2:00PM Eastern) for all subscribers outside of Asia.

Fate/kaleid liner Prisma Illya 3rei!! is the fourth season of the Fate/kaleid liner Prisma Illya franchise. The series, which is based on Hiroshi Hiroyama’s manga of the same name, will be directed by the team of Ken Takahashi (Kira Kira 5th Anniversary Live Anime Kick Start Generation) and Masato Jinbo (Fate/kaleid liner Prisma Illya 2wei Herz!, Shomin Sample) at Silver Link. Shin Oonuma is returning as chief director on the project. Kazuya Hirata making his debut as a character designer, while Kenji Inoue returns to charge of series composition.

Crunchyroll describes the series as:

“If only these times would last forever…”

Illya and gang have finished their battle against the heroic spirit residing in the eighth class card. They’re back in vacation mode again, looking to make the most of what they have left of summer break. But their hopes get crushed in the blink of an eye.

An all-too-unrealistic silhouette appears before them when they go to investigate the strange event at Mount Enzou. After a short skirmish, the entire space ends up being warped. Illya wakes up in a wintry Fuyuki City… in a parallel world. This is the world where Miyu was born and raised.

“Protect everything that’s dear to us.” The magical girls start their fight to attain this normal-yet-grand wish.

Ange Vierge is based on Sega’s trading card game of the same name. The series is being helmed by Masafumi Tamura at Silver Link. Tamura will be pulling double duty on the project, serving as character designer in addition to his directorial duties. Katsuhiko Takayama (Aldnoah.Zero, Ga-Rei-Zero) is in charge of series composition.

Crunchyroll describes the series as:

One day, out of the blue, the five worlds were linked together.

Our blue world, Earth.
The black world, ruled by night and magic, Darknes Embrace.
The red world, protected by prayer and by the gods: Tera Rubily Aurora.
The white world, managed by science and computers: System White Egma.
The green world, governed by weapons and armies: Glynnesert.
Angels, demons, fairies, witches, goddesses.
What were once just characters in fantasy stories were now real.
Meanwhile, in each of the worlds, there was an emergence of girls possessing special “Exceed” abilities. The girls would come to be known as the Progress, and they were gathered at the massive Seiran Academy.
There, the girls would meet.
They establish a bond, and they confront the common enemy threatening all five worlds, Ouroboros.
The world is on the verge of doom. Only the Progress can save it.
